Gwangju City, Recruiting Companies to Participate in Online Job Fair
Job Fair Held from 24th to June 6th... Over 150 Companies Participating
[Asia Economy Honam Reporting Headquarters Reporter Park Seon-gang] Gwangju Metropolitan City announced on the 14th that it is recruiting participating companies for the ‘2021 Gwangju Online Job Fair,’ held to revitalize the hiring market, which has been stagnant due to COVID-19, and to resolve the manpower shortage of local small and medium-sized enterprises.
The online job fair will be held online from the 24th of this month to the 6th of next month as part of social distancing measures. Gwangju City, Gwangju Regional Employment and Labor Office, Gwangju Economic and Employment Promotion Agency, Korea Industrial Complex Corporation, Korea Photonics Industry Promotion Association, Regional Employment Policy Research Institute, and Chonnam National University will jointly participate.
Companies wishing to participate can submit their application forms via email to the Gwangju Job Comprehensive Center starting from the 17th.
The fair will be operated with a two-track online interview system for the first time nationwide, and job seekers can participate through the employment portal site Incruit and the Gwangju Job Net, a specialized portal site for the photonics industry sector.
About 150 companies from three sectors?automotive, optoelectronics, and excellent companies?will participate in this fair, providing various recruitment information such as employment success content and a corner for learning employment strategies to job seekers during the period to increase the employment rate.
Gwangju City has been hosting online job fairs since 2017, and despite the COVID-19 situation, it achieved the result of hiring 253 people through a total of five fairs last year.
In September, the Gwangju Win-Win Job Fair will be held, and in November, the Gwangju-Jeonnam Joint Online Job Fair is planned.
